Subject: Rounding fix shipping in Pennywhistle 3.8 — action for plugin authors

Hello all,

We identified that the Pennywhistle conversion layer was rounding intermediate values to four decimal places before applying the final currency scale, causing off-by-one-cent drift on chained conversions. Version 3.8 defers rounding until the last step. If your plugin calls the conversion API directly, please retest totals against the new behavior before release day. The candidate build you should verify against is identified below.

build token for fawef-tawip: htk14_e61e571215dd6c

Internal Memo — Marketing Budget Reduction

To the incoming director: marketing spend is cut 18% effective next quarter. Rationale: softer pipeline at Brindlecote Media and the delayed Farrow campaign. Sponsorships end first; retained agencies renegotiate by month-end. Digital spend holds flat. Headcount unaffected for now. Regional events consolidate into two flagship dates, both in Kellsmere. Expect pushback from the field teams; hold the line until the Q2 review. Context for these decisions appears in the confidential note directly below.

confidential, hawif-faweg: Headcount on the Ulaix team goes from 3 to 120 by the end of April. Gross margin on Ulaix came in at 10 percent against a plan of 10 percent.

Subject: Transcode farm cut-over complete

Hi plugin authors,

The cut-over of the Millrace transcoding farm finished last night. All jobs now route through the new scheduler; the legacy queue is frozen and will be deleted next month. Plugins targeting the old job API must update before then. The new scheduler runs with these configuration values.

deployment values, kahip-bagag:
[quenvan]
port = 8443
region = east-3
host = quenvan.tolvaqforge.corp
team = casok
timeout_ms = 1000
retries = 4